The Burger King Tralee page first posted in February of last year and, for a few days, responded to customer queries about wait times and gluten-free options. Their last post before yesterday's comment was on February 17th , 2014 and it appears that it has been fairly inactive ever since.
This afternoon, the Burger King in Tralee released a statement saying the page was in fact 'pretending' to be their official page and that it does not reflect their views.
From Tralee Today:
“We acknowledge that certain comments were posted on a Facebook page pretending to be Burger King Tralee. This is not an official Facebook page for Burger King Tralee.
"The comments that were made by an individual were unfortunate and do not reflect the views of Burger King Tralee. We apologise for any offence caused by the comments of this individual.”
